如何让Select语句返回特定格式

avatar
作者
筋斗云
阅读量:0

要让Select语句返回特定格式,可以使用SQL中的一些函数和关键字来实现。以下是一些常用方法:

  1. 使用CONCAT函数将不同列或字段连接在一起,以生成特定格式的输出。
SELECT CONCAT(column1, ' - ', column2) AS new_format FROM table_name; 
  1. 使用DATE_FORMAT函数来格式化日期字段的输出。
SELECT DATE_FORMAT(date_column, '%Y-%m-%d') AS formatted_date FROM table_name; 
  1. 使用CASE语句来根据条件返回不同的格式。
SELECT CASE WHEN condition THEN 'format1' ELSE 'format2' END AS new_format FROM table_name; 
  1. 使用CAST函数将字段转换为特定数据类型的格式。
SELECT CAST(column_name AS varchar) AS new_format FROM table_name; 
  1. 使用子查询来生成特定格式的输出。
SELECT (SELECT CONCAT(column1, ' - ', column2) FROM table_name WHERE condition) AS new_format; 

通过以上方法,可以根据需要将Select语句返回的结果格式化为特定的形式。

广告一刻

为您即时展示最新活动产品广告消息,让您随时掌握产品活动新动态!